When we saw the training jersey KC Sports designed for St Brigid’s camogie team in Westmeath, we really thought the game had reached a peak.

That bad boy had us all thinking that the only way was down for the future of training tops, how could things possibly get any better?

But then, out of nowhere, Colgan Sports scaled the highest heights, and went all the way back with a retro creation, to jump another step forward for the lucky Laois camogie players.

After seeing training tops from all corners of the world, from Nashville to Belgium to Canada all the way to Barce-bloody-lona, we did’t think it could get any better.

While all the rest of us were resting on our laurels, those at KC sports put their heads down, they put their thinking caps on, and they created a new “ice” design for training tops, that just obliterates everything we thought we knew.

Club players around the country will surely be thinking of one thing and one thing only when they see these bad boys – let’s organise for our team and we’ll look the slickest outfit in the whole of the country.
